The Role of AI in Agile and DevOps with Matt Schvimmer at Atlassian Team ’24 Europe
Matt Schvimmer, SVP, Head of Product, Agile & DevOps, talks with Mitch Ashley from Barcelona on the significance of developer experience and the role of AI in Agile and DevOps. The session uses sports analogies to illustrate key points, emphasizing AI as a partner in the software development lifecycle. It discusses AI’s impact on team productivity, code quality, and security, while addressing challenges in adopting AI capabilities for effective workflow integration.

Interesting. How is the human AI agent interaction is, you know, the, the conversation or the checking in, do you tell, do you tell the agent, do these things and check with me and then I'll tell you what to do next? Or is it kind of built into how agents operate?
How does that work? Yeah. You know, I'll use the example of, uh, the auto dev agent is one of the agents we announced today.
This is the one that, uh, at a high level, it takes a Jira issue that's like the main unit of work that's inside of Jira and allows, you can take it from an issue to code. And there's multiple steps along the way. And we've had, we had to learn over time how to build this that we had to go, we couldn't just say, click a button and here's your code.
The developer wants to understand step by step what you're gonna do and why. So the first thing it does is, uh, and, and it only shows up by the way, when it feels confident if, because you don't wanna become clippy. I Forgot about that.
Yeah, exactly. You don't wanna be clippy, like go Away, right? It doesn't show up when it's got something real to say.
Right. It's gotta have high confidence, otherwise I'll never look at it again. Right.
Right. Trust is lost and, uh, what does it say? Trust is earned slowly and lost very quickly.
Right? Yeah. I, I butchered that analogy, but you know what I'm saying, I we got the guy, we got it though.
But yeah. So the first thing, uh, this auto dev agent does is it, when it shows up, it first will tell you, it gives you context to say, this is what this issue is about and, and, uh, what we believe the requirements are. And so first, so the developer first gets the buy off on of what it thinks the agent wants to do, and then it's like, okay, I trust it.
Now I'm gonna tell you the test plan of what I'm gonna build for you. Trust that, okay, now I will build the code for you and trust that want to edit each along, each time along the way, the developer gets to tweak and interface back and forth until he or she's comfortable all the way to, okay, I trust it. Create a poll request.
And so it's, it's a guided step along the way, continuously earning trust that I know what I'm doing. And, uh, and you know, the, the human is actually a coach kind, helping correct it and educate it. So that's a good example within auto dev, which is something we announced.

You know, it's, uh, there, there's, there's two things that we've been, that we've learned and one of 'em seems like really obvious, which is, uh, just the, the, um, uh, the material value, the utility of it.
So the utility of it people, if the utility is not there, if you haven't validated the utility of it, people tune it out really quickly. Like, we've seen some of this where we tested, we put a feature out there and you know, like we talked about with the auto dev use case, if it doesn't work that, and I like, you know, if it works 10% of the time, boy, you're never gonna click that, click that again. It's, there's no utility.
The other part that I found that I was, that I was more surprised about was the usability, the, the, like, the visibility of it, how it shows up in context was a lot more difficult to get right than I thought. Like, it wasn't like we first, for example, we put a button up there, it was like a little glowing button. Yeah.
Nobody clicked the button. Everyone, because it, It's like idiot light on your dashboard, like turn it off. Yeah, that's right.
It's that car service light that I, I'm 90% sure my car's not gonna break down. Yeah. But, and I wish I knew what that thing meant, but I Have idea.
Exactly. But people saw it and you know, like, well my work is here. It's not this little button up in the right.
It was out like context matters of where it is. And so then we started playing with how we, how, how it appeared, how it started communicating, what it was doing. And so the, when you married the utility with the usability of it, that was like the secret sauce of, of putting this together.
